The Role of AI in Game Development

A New Era of Procedural Generation

Procedural generation has been a staple of game development for years, enabling developers to create expansive worlds and dynamic experiences. However, the introduction of AI elevates this concept to a new level. AI algorithms, powered by machine learning and deep learning, can analyze vast amounts of data to generate levels that are not only procedurally structured but also tailored to specific gameplay mechanics and player preferences.

From Randomized Maps to Intelligent Design

Traditional procedural generation often relies on pre-defined rules and randomness, which can lead to repetitive or predictable outcomes. AI-driven generation, on the other hand, introduces a layer of intelligence, allowing for the creation of levels that adapt dynamically to a player’s skill level, playstyle, or in-game decisions. This capability makes gameplay more engaging and personalized.

How AI-Generated Levels Enhance Indie Games

Expanding Creative Possibilities

Indie developers often work with limited resources and small teams, making it challenging to produce content at the scale of major studios. AI-generated levels alleviate this constraint by automating parts of the creative process. Developers can focus on refining game mechanics and storytelling while the AI handles the heavy lifting of designing intricate, varied environments.

Improving Replayability

Replayability is a critical factor in the success of many indie games. AI-generated levels ensure that players have fresh experiences every time they start a new session. Games like Noita and Spelunky showcase how procedurally generated levels can keep gameplay unpredictable, and AI enhances this unpredictability by crafting levels that feel purposeful and diverse.

Enhancing Accessibility

AI-generated levels can also cater to a broader audience by adjusting the difficulty and complexity of levels in real time. This feature ensures that casual players and hardcore enthusiasts can both enjoy the game at their preferred pace, making indie games more inclusive.

Challenges of AI-Generated Levels

Maintaining a Human Touch

One of the primary criticisms of AI-generated content is the potential loss of the human touch. Indie games often stand out for their personal and artistic expression, and some worry that AI might dilute this unique quality. However, many developers view AI as a collaborator rather than a replacement, using it to enhance their vision rather than supplant it.

Balancing Complexity and Playability

AI-generated levels can sometimes result in overly complex or unplayable designs if not properly managed. Developers must carefully train and test AI algorithms to ensure the generated levels align with the intended gameplay experience.

Resource and Skill Requirements

Implementing AI systems can be resource-intensive and require specialized knowledge, which may be a barrier for smaller indie teams. However, the increasing availability of AI tools and frameworks is helping to democratize access to this technology.

Ethical Considerations of AI in Games

Ethical Considerations of AI in Games

Transparency in AI Use

As AI becomes more prominent in game development, transparency is crucial. Players should understand when and how AI influences their gaming experience, especially when it comes to procedural generation. Developers can achieve this by sharing insights into their design process, explaining the role of AI, and being upfront about its limitations.

Addressing Bias in AI

AI models are only as good as the data used to train them. If the data contains biases, the generated levels could unintentionally reflect these flaws, leading to unbalanced or exclusionary designs. Indie developers must be vigilant in curating diverse and representative datasets to ensure their games are inclusive and fair for all players.

Sustainability and Resource Management

AI requires significant computational resources, which can impact the environmental footprint of game development. Indie teams can mitigate this by using optimized algorithms and cloud-based AI solutions with lower energy consumption. Additionally, some platforms are beginning to prioritize sustainability, making it easier for developers to adopt eco-friendly practices.
